Battersea homeowners increasingly face stricter drainage regulations and flooding concerns, particularly near the Thames. Smart paving solutions that allow rainwater to filter naturally through the surface have become essential for properties from Lavender Hill to Prince of Wales Drive. This technology prevents puddles forming outside your front door whilst meeting council requirements for sustainable urban drainage.
The installation process begins with excavating existing surfaces and creating proper sub-base layers specifically designed for water infiltration. Specialist aggregate fills gaps between paving units, allowing up to 400mm of rainfall per hour to drain away naturally. Unlike traditional tarmac or concrete, these systems actually improve during heavy downpours, channelling water into the ground rather than overwhelming local sewers.
